Japan is in the process of deploying its domestically developed Type 12 long-range surface-to-ship missiles in areas facing the East China Sea. Chief Cabinet Secretary Minoru Kihara confirmed that the upgraded systems will be stationed at Camp Kengun in Kumamoto Prefecture by the end of March. Reports indicate that army vehicles transporting the initial batch of missile launchers were observed arriving at the base shortly after midnight. This deployment follows a 2024 decision by Japan’s Ministry of Defense to accelerate the timeline by one year. Once operational, the system is expected to carry significant implications for regional deterrence dynamics and for China’s operational planning in the East China Sea and in contingencies involving Taiwan.
